Today we share the words of Mary Mindraa Jino Gama, secretary of the Youth Office of the Archdiocese of Juba, who plays a key role in connecting young people from 21 parishes. Besides her administrative tasks, she actively supports youth initiatives, from leadership training to peace-building discussions. Her personal experience as a refugee, scarred by war and displacement, fuels her passion for youth empowerment. Through the Church, young people find comfort, support and opportunities for growth. Mary’s commitment also extends outside the church: she founded Equal Opportunity Aid to assist women in prison, offering them skills, education and psychosocial support.
